  9. Sigrdrifa EQ2 Wiki Author

    I believe you are mistaken. Thus far, the only non-house-item recipe the researchers have produced is for the Mischievous Nail of Durability, which is crafted with normal adorning materials.

    The rewards given for the researchers' missions are quite diverse. The Elysian potion/poison recipes are crafted with normal Elemental overland rares and raws. Super-nice tack recipes are dropping, but look: so are the patterns for those recipes. I've gotten three Elemental overland rares, Fragments of Planar Energy, etc. Who is to say that ingredients for the Mischievous recipes won't also drop? I certainly haven't done enough missions yet to have a good statistical universe.

    Every time I get something new as a mission reward, I've been adding it to the wiki (link above). Here's what I've seen as Anchorage mission rewards thus far:
